当前位置 : 145z游戏站 | 热血传奇 | 技术教程 | 

传奇1.76摆摊补丁安装配置全攻略附问题排查

热度:
传奇1.76原版无摆摊功能,需通过专用补丁实现玩家离线/在线摆摊交易,核心操作包括补丁获取、服务端与客户端安装、参数配置三步,以下是完整实操方案。

一、摆摊补丁前置准备及获取要点

补丁需匹配1.76版本引擎(Hero、GOM为主),且需同时覆盖服务端与客户端,提前做好文件备份,避免覆盖原有数据。

1.补丁获取渠道。优先选择正规传奇资源站、玩家社区下载,确保补丁完整性,避免缺失核心文件。优质补丁通常包含服务端脚本文件、客户端界面素材、配置说明文档三部分,下载后解压至桌面,便于后续操作。

2.引擎适配确认。1.76版本主流Hero引擎对摆摊补丁兼容性最佳,GOM引擎需选择对应适配版本,避免出现功能异常。下载前查看补丁说明,确认支持自身服务端引擎类型,必要时联系资源发布者咨询适配细节。

3.文件备份。安装前备份服务端Mirserver目录下的Mir200、Envir文件夹,以及客户端Data、Texture文件夹,若安装失败可快速恢复原始文件,不影响游戏正常运行。

4.工具准备。需用到解压工具(WinRAR、7-Zip)、纯文本编辑器(Notepad++),用于解压补丁、修改配置文件,确保操作流畅。

二、服务端摆摊补丁安装及配置

服务端配置是摆摊功能生效的核心,需覆盖脚本文件、修改参数设置,确保支持摆摊指令触发与交易数据存储。

(一)补丁文件覆盖

1.打开解压后的补二务端文件夹,将其中的Market_Def、QuestDiary文件夹复制,粘贴至服务端Mirserver\Mir200\Envir目录下,选择“覆盖目标文件夹”,该文件夹包含摆摊核心脚本与触发命令。

2.将补丁中的摆摊NPC文件(通常为“.txt”格式)复制至Mirserver\Mir200\Envir\NpcDef目录,部分补丁包含专属摆摊地图文件,需复制至Mirserver\Mir200\Map目录,同时更新MapInfo.txt文件中的地图配置。

3.服务端主程序适配。若补丁包含Engine.dll、GameCenter.exe等程序文件,替换至Mirserver\Mir200目录下,此类文件用于强化引擎对摆摊功能的支持,替换前需关闭服务端所有进程。

(二)核心参数配置

1.打开Mirserver\Mir200\Envir\Market_Def\QFunction-0.txt文件,添加摆摊触发脚本,确保玩家可通过命令或NPC激活摆摊功能,核心脚本示例如下:

(@开启摆摊)
#IF
CHECKMAP3;限制在土城(地图ID3)摆摊
#ACT
OPENMARKET;打开摆摊界面
SENDTIMEMSG摆摊功能已开启,可拖动物品至摊位上架255251
#ELSESAY
请前往土城安全区摆摊,禁止在其他地图摆摊

2.摆摊规则配置。打开Envir\Setting.txt文件,找到“摆摊设置”模块,修改以下参数:摆摊手续费比例(默认0-5%)、单个摊位最大物品数量(推荐20个)、离线摆摊时长限制,设置完成后保存文件。

3.NPC功能绑定。若需通过NPC激活摆摊,打开NpcDef目录下的摆摊NPC文件,添加对话逻辑,示例:

[@main]
#SAY
欢迎使用摆摊服务,安全区可自由摆摊交易!
1.开启摆摊模式
2.查看摆摊规则
#ACT
SETCHOICE1
#IF
CHECKCHOICE1
#ACT
CALLQFunction-0.txt@开启摆摊

三、客户端摆摊补丁安装及适配

客户端补丁用于显示摆摊界面、摊位图标等素材,若不安装会导致摆摊功能无法正常显示,操作步骤如下。

1.素材文件覆盖。打开补丁客户端文件夹,将Data、Texture目录下的所有文件(.wzl、.txt格式)复制,粘贴至传奇客户端对应目录,覆盖原有文件。这些文件包含摆摊界面皮肤、摊位标识、交易提示图标等视觉素材。

2.登录器配置。使用客户端自带登录器或适配1.76版本的登录器,添加游戏服务器时,勾选“加载摆摊补丁”选项;若登录器无此选项,需修改登录器配置文件,添加补丁加载路径,确保客户端与服务端补丁同步。

3.分辨率适配。1.76版本默认分辨率为800×600,摆摊补丁需适配该分辨率,若客户端分辨率被修改,需调整至默认尺寸,避免摆摊界面错位、显示不全。

四、摆摊功能测试及实操步骤

完成安装配置后,重启服务端与客户端,按以下步骤测试摆摊功能,确保交易流程正常。

1.服务端启动。打开Mirserver\控制器.exe,依次启动LoginSrv、DBServer、GameServer,查看控制台日志,无报错提示则说明服务端补丁加载成功。

2.客户端测试。登录游戏账号,前往土城安全区,通过快捷键(通常为@摆摊)或NPC激活摆摊功能,拖动背包内物品至摊位界面,设置售价后确认上架,检查物品是否正常显示在摊位中。

3.交易流程验证。用另一个账号登录游戏,找到测试摊位,点击摊位查看物品,尝试购买商品,验证扣款、道具获取是否正常,同时检查摆摊者是否收到对应金币,确认交易数据同步无误。

4.离线摆摊测试。测试账号开启摆摊后退出游戏,重新登录查看摊位是否保留,物品是否正常显示,离线期间其他玩家能否购买摊位商品,确保离线摆摊功能生效。

五、常见问题及解决办法

摆摊补丁安装后易出现功能失效、界面异常等问题,针对性排查可快速解决。

1.摆摊功能无法激活。排查服务端脚本是否添加,QFunction-0.txt文件语法是否正确,确保#IF、#ACT命令成对出现;检查地图ID是否匹配,避免因地图限制导致命令无法触发。

2.摆摊界面显示异常。多为客户端素材文件缺失或格式错误,重新覆盖客户端Data、Texture文件夹,确保补丁文件完整;若界面错位,调整客户端分辨率至800×600,重启游戏即可。

3.交易数据不同步。检查服务端DBServer是否正常启动,数据库文件(Account、Character)是否有读写权限,必要时恢复数据库备份,重新测试交易流程。

4.引擎报错闪退。补丁与引擎不兼容导致,更换适配当前引擎的摆摊补丁;若为Hero引擎,可更新引擎补丁至最新版本,提升兼容性。

5.离线摆摊失效。打开Setting.txt文件,确认“允许离线摆摊”参数设为1,同时检查服务端是否开启数据自动保存功能,避免离线数据丢失。

六、补充使用及维护要点

1.补丁更新。若游戏服务端更新,需同步更新摆摊补丁,避免版本冲突导致功能失效,更新前备份原有补丁文件,便于回滚。

2.摆摊秩序维护。在Envir\AntiCheat.txt文件中添加规则,禁止摆摊时售卖违规物品,设置摊位间距限制,避免摊位重叠影响操作。

3.数据备份。定期备份服务端交易数据,摆摊记录存储在Character数据库中,避免因服务端崩溃导致交易数据丢失,影响玩家体验。

4.多引擎适配。GOM引擎需额外添加摆摊插件(.dll格式)至服务端Plugins目录,同时修改Plugins.cfg文件启用插件;其他小众引擎需参考补丁说明,调整脚本命令格式。

综上,传奇1.76摆摊补丁的核心是同步配置服务端与客户端,确保脚本、素材、引擎三者适配。按步骤安装调试,规避常见问题,即可实现稳定的摆摊交易功能,丰富游戏交互玩法。
[顶部]